Cycloheptanecarboxaldehyde, 1-methoxy- (9CI)

Base Information Edit
  • Chemical Name:Cycloheptanecarboxaldehyde, 1-methoxy- (9CI)
  • CAS No.:761411-23-8
  • Molecular Formula:C9H16O2
  • Molecular Weight:156.225
